-version 옵션

편집일시: 2019-10-20 10:42 조회수: 951 댓글수: 0
`-version` 옵션은 생성된 문서에 `@version` 태그로 지정된 버전을 출력하도록 지정한다. `-version` 옵션이 지정되지 않을 경우 `@version` 태그가 코멘트 중에 작성되어 있어도 생성되는 문서 버전은 출력되지 않는다. ※ `@version` 태그에 대해서는 [@version 태그](/books/pages/1241) 페이지를 참조하길 바란다. 사용법은 다음과 같습니다. ``` $ javadoc -version [대상 파일] ``` 예를 들어 다음과 같이 실행합니다. ``` $ javadoc -version Sample.java ``` ## 실습 간단한 예를 실습해 보도록 하겠다. ``` /** * Javadoc 테스트용 클래스 * * @version 1.0 */ public class Sample06_1 { /** * 사이즈 설정 * * @param width 폭 * @param height 높이 */ public void setSize(int width, int height) { } } ``` 위에 소스 코드를 "Sample06_1.java"라는 파일명으로 저장하고 저장된 디렉토리에서 다음과 같이 실행한다. ``` $ javadoc -d doc -version Sample06_1.java ``` 생성된 "doc"디렉토리에 있는 "Sample06_1.html" 파일을 브라우저로 확인해 보자. ![javadoc](/data/page/1254/javadoc6_1_1.png) 위와 같이 버전에 대해 `@version` 태그에서 지정한 저자가 표시된다. 그럼 동일한 소스 파일로 `-version` 옵션을 지정하지 않고 다음과 같이 실행해 보자. ``` $ javadoc -d doc Sample06_1.java ``` 생성된 "doc"디렉토리에 있는 "Sample06_1.html" 파일을 브라우저로 다시 확인해 보자. ![javadoc](/data/page/1254/javadoc6_1_2.png) 이번에는 `@version` 태그가 작성이 되어 있어도 버전는 표시되지 않는다.

이전 글 : -author 옵션